Abstract

Systems and methods for lottery-style games are disclosed. In one exemplary embodiment, a computer-implemented method may comprise: establishing a map-based game associated with a gameboard comprising a map of a geographical area, the map being divided into a plurality of units wherein each unit represents a geographic location in the mapped geographical area; providing at least a portion of the gameboard for display to a player via a personal computing device, thereby accepting enrollment of a plurality of players in the map-based game; receiving from each player a selection of at least one geographic location of interest corresponding to at least one unit on the map; and for each lottery drawing, making a substantially random selection from some or all of the units on the gameboard to select at least one first unit to win a first prize.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A computer-implemented method for lottery-style games, the method comprising using at least one processor and at least one storage medium for performing the following:
 establishing a map-based game that is scheduled to have a number of lottery drawings associated with a gameboard comprising a map of a geographical area, the map being divided into a plurality of units wherein each unit represents a geographic location in the mapped geographical area, and the gameboard being stored as digital data at least part of which are capable of visual display via a graphical interface;   providing at least a portion of the gameboard for display to a player via a personal computing device, thereby accepting enrollment of a plurality of players in the map-based game;   receiving from each player a selection of at least one geographic location of interest corresponding to at least one unit on the map and a commitment to participate in at least one of the lottery drawings by contributing things of value on behalf of the selected at least one unit; and   for each lottery drawing, making a substantially random selection from some or all of the units on the gameboard to select at least one first unit to win a first prize.   
     
     
         2 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ein each said player has virtual ownership of the at least one unit on the map. 
     
     
         3 . The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 selecting one or more second units to win lesser prizes, the selection of the one or more second units being based on relative map positions of the one or more second units with respect to the at least one first unit.   
     
     
         4 . The method according to  claim 3 , wherein the one or more second units comprise units that are neighbors of the at least one first unit. 
     
     
         5 . The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 making the substantially random selection to select a first group of one or more units to win a first tier of one or more prizes and to select a second group of one or more units to win a second tier of one or more prizes.   
     
     
         6 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said things of value comprise tokens or credits obtained by said each player by engaging in activities selected from a group consisting of:
 exchanging credit card cash-back bonus points;   exchanging one or more coupons;   taking part in one or more online surveys;   viewing one or more online advertisements; and   increasing activity level at a social networking website or a blogger website.   
     
     
         7 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the first prize is selected from a group consisting of:
 tokens,   cash or cash equivalents,   value points for online or in-store purchases,   coupons,   downloadable music,   ring tones,   game score units in an online video game or a virtual society,   mobile telephone airtime,   long-distance telephone minutes, and   products or services sponsored by a business partner.   
     
     
         8 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the map-based game is established in connection with one or more virtual reality games and/or multi-player video games. 
     
     
         9 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the geographical area comprises a virtual or fictional location. 
     
     
         10 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ein at least one of the plurality of units is of a size or shape that is different from at least another unit. 
     
     
         11 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ein at least one of the plurality of units has a chance of winning that is different from at least another unit.
